The article presents the result of fMRI data processing - a map and characteristics of brain activity in the process of monitoring human speech activity. Experimental data calculated by 8 subjects. The main goal of the work was to localize the spatial and temporal dynamics of the neural networks of the cortex, which is responsible for the mechanism of verbal control. The secondary goal of the work was to recognize and remove noise components from the fMRI signal, which are related to human physiology and a feature of the test items.
